As a regulation, journalists will certainly not utilize a lengthy word when a brief one will certainly do. Information writers attempt to stay clear of utilizing the same word extra than as soon as in a paragraph (sometimes called an "echo" or "word mirror").


Headings in some cases leave out the subject (e.g., "Leaps From Boat, Catches in Wheel") or verb (e.g., "Cat lady lucky"). A subhead (additionally subhed, sub-headline, subheading, subtitle, deck or dek) can be either a subordinate title under the primary headline, or the heading of a subsection of the short article. It is a heading that comes before the primary text, or a group of paragraphs of the main message.

While a guideline of thumb states the lead ought to answer most or every one of the 5 Ws, couple of leads can fit all of these - News Articles. Article leads are in some cases categorized right into tough leads and soft leads. A difficult lead intends to give a detailed thesis which tells the visitor what the post will cover.


Example of a hard-lead paragraph NASA is recommending another room job. The budget plan requests approximately $10 billion for the project.


The find out this here NASA announcement came as the company asked for $10 billion of appropriations for the job. An "off-lead" is the 2nd crucial front page news of the day. The off-lead shows up either in the leading left corner, or straight below the lead on the right. To "bury the lead" is to start the post with background details or details of secondary value to the visitors, forcing them to learn more deeply right into a write-up than they ought to have to in order to discover the vital points.

Common use is that or 2 sentences each form their very own paragraph. Journalists typically explain the organization or structure of an information story as an inverted pyramid. The crucial and most interesting aspects of a story are placed at the beginning, with supporting information adhering to in order of reducing significance.


It my blog allows individuals to discover a subject to just the depth that their inquisitiveness takes them, and without the charge of information or nuances that they could think about pointless, but still making that info offered to extra interested readers. The inverted pyramid structure likewise enables write-ups to be cut to any kind of arbitrary length during format, to suit the space offered.


Some authors begin their tales with the "1-2-3 lead", yet there are numerous kinds discover this of lead readily available. This style invariably starts with a "5 Ws" opening paragraph (as explained over), adhered to by an indirect quote that offers to support a major aspect of the very first paragraph, and afterwards a straight quote to sustain the indirect quote. Longer write-ups, such as magazine cover short articles and the items that lead the inside areas of a paper, are referred to as. Function stories vary from straight news in numerous ways. Foremost is the lack of a straight-news lead, the majority of the time. As opposed to offering the significance of a story in advance, attribute writers may try to lure readers in.

A function's initial paragraphs frequently associate a fascinating minute or occasion, as in an "anecdotal lead". From the particulars of a person or episode, its sight rapidly broadens to generalities concerning the tale's subject.
